Garmin on Diamond vs Google map
 
I installed Garmin XP on Sprint Diamond and it works great.

Here are the comparision between google map and Garmin:

Garmin:
- Requires large space due to map ( I select only costal states and it took 500MB in internal storage, plus 6MB of device storage )
- Lock Sattelite is faster than google
- Has great Text to speech but no street name as Garmin 350 does.
- Point of interest such as Gas, Gas price, airport, etc
- Not require internet unless you want gas price, weather, etc

Google:
- Sattelite view is awesome. you can see roof of your house.
- Lock sattelite is slower but less a minute.
- require internet and data usage is alot (not good with sprint 5GB cap)
- not easy and user friendly like garmin
- no point of interest, no arrival time, no speed limit, no turn signal, no text to speech; garmin has all of these plus more.
- use alot of battery since it constantly download map data
- if you're in an area without 3G signal, you're lost
- if you're going north, it shows that you're forward. but if you're then going south, the arrow goes toward you:( I had to turn the phone 180 degree in order to feel normal
- the phone is very warm since it uses 3G and rendering map. if you hold more than 15 minutes, you feel like you are holding a brick from a oven.
- too much click/select in order to do basic direction.
- FREE, yeeehaa.

I don't see much difference between Garmin 350 and XT in term of direction.
they both similar.

I installed garmin XT on my laptop first, then when connect diamond to my laptop, and do a map install, it asked me to select mobile device(which is diamond), then it asked where to install (either diamond device storage or internal storage).

if your phone has a memory card, you still have to put it in the phone and install as internal memory, except you have an option to use card reader.
